Museums Nationwide Participate in Tenth Summer of Blue Star Museums

Program Will Run May 18-September 2, 2019

Celebrating the tenth summer of Blue Star Museums, the National Endowment for the Arts and Blue Star Families announce that museums nationwide have signed on to provide free admission to our nation’s active-duty military personnel and their families this summer. The 2019 program will begin earlier than in past years, starting on Saturday, May 18, 2019, Armed Forces Day, and end on Monday, September 2, 2019, Labor Day. Military can find the list of participating museums at arts.gov/bluestarmuseums.

 

The free admission program is available for those currently serving in the United States Military—Army, Navy, Air Force, Marine Corps, Coast Guard as well as members of the Reserves, National Guard, U.S. Public Health Commissioned Corps, NOAA Commissioned Corps, and up to five family members. Qualified members must show a Geneva Convention common access card (CAC), DD Form 1173 ID card (dependent ID), or a DD Form 1173-1 ID card for entrance into a participating Blue Star Museum.
